I need to create a bootable dvd that once booted it waits for 30
seconds and if not key are pressed it will boot on the active hard
disk.

No real need to create a "special" boot disk.
If you set your BIOS to boot off CD as 1st boot device
you will automatically get that message and if you push
nothing it will boot off the 2nd boot device..the HD
